There are lots of factors that determine how long your furnace will last. Starting from installation and use, all affect the furnace’s lifespan. Even homeowners that bought the same furnace at the same time might have a different approach to how they use the system. The usage period can be classified into these 3 periods:

Highly Maintained and Extremely High Quality

Products of these levels are hard to get. Individuals who are lucky enough to get these levels of furnace would ensure they buy the best. This set of furnaces’ life expectancy is approximately 40 years. 

Average Maintained and Average Quality 

Most of the furnaces available today falls into this category. Most individuals would prefer to get furnaces of good quality and at an affordable rate. These furnaces are maintained regularly to avert much damage done to them. Furnaces of these categories last for about 15 to 30 years, depending on the usage and maintenance level.

Zero Maintenance and Average Quality

After buying an average-quality furnace with hard-earned money, some individuals do not maintain them due to their busy schedules. Increased usage time and lack of maintenance can shorten the system’s lifespan. For every machine, there is a time to rest and perform proper maintenance. When your furnace does not get the required rest, it will fail to live up to its life expectancy. Systems like this often function for less than 15 years.
